Soy-polysaccharide-supplemented soy formula enhances mucosal disaccharidase levels following massive small intestinal resection in rats.

Abstract

BACKGROUND

Addition of soy polysaccharide to infant formulas has previously been shown to reduce the duration of diarrhea in infants with acute gastroenteritis. Fiber is metabolized to short-chain fatty acids that have been shown to be beneficial in inducing adaptation in the small bowel. We therefore hypothesize that a soy-polysaccharide-supplemented infant formula may be potentially advantageous in the treatment of patients with short bowel syndrome and could have a trophic effect on the remaining small intestine.

METHODS

Male Spraque-Dawley rats weighing 250 g were divided into two groups. One group received Isomil, a standard infant soy formula. The second group received Isomil supplemented with fiber, Isomil DF. Half the animals in each dietary group were subjected to 80% jejunoileal resection and the reminder were sham operated. Animals were pair-fed one of two diets for 14 days. At the conclusion of the 14-day period, mucosal weight and sucrase and lactase levels in the remaining duodenum and ileum were determined.

RESULTS

Resected animals fed fiber-supplemented formulas had significantly higher sucrase and lactase levels in the proximal bowel. Comparable results were not observed in the sham-operated animals.

CONCLUSIONS

The addition of soy polysaccharide to infant formulas fed to children with short bowel syndrome might potentially improve small intestinal functional adaptation as well as positively affecting stool consistency.

摘要

背景

先前研究表明,在婴儿配方奶粉中添加大豆多糖可缩短急性胃肠炎婴儿的腹泻持续时间。纤维可代谢为短链脂肪酸,已证明这些短链脂肪酸有利于诱导小肠适应性变化。因此,我们推测,添加大豆多糖的婴儿配方奶粉可能对短肠综合征患者的治疗具有潜在益处,并且可能对剩余小肠产生营养作用。

方法

将体重250克的雄性Spraque-Dawley大鼠分为两组。一组喂食标准婴儿大豆配方奶粉Isomil。另一组喂食添加了纤维的Isomil,即Isomil DF。每个饮食组中的一半动物接受80%空肠回肠切除术,其余动物接受假手术。动物成对喂食两种饮食中的一种,持续14天。在14天结束时,测定剩余十二指肠和回肠的黏膜重量以及蔗糖酶和乳糖酶水平。

结果

喂食添加纤维配方奶粉的切除动物近端肠段中的蔗糖酶和乳糖酶水平显著更高。在假手术动物中未观察到类似结果。

结论

给短肠综合征患儿喂食的婴儿配方奶粉中添加大豆多糖可能会潜在地改善小肠功能适应性,并对粪便稠度产生积极影响。
